Provision Utility (M/F)

Open 56d
  • To assist the Provision Master in all required tasks;
  • To ensure that items requested do not exceed ships storage capacity and/or affect ships safety;
  • To follow the cleaning procedures and maintenance of all store rooms and Provision areas;
  • To distribute items to departments as ordered or instructed by supervisor;
  • To follow USPH standards at all times;
  • To organize and participate in loadings in conjunction with the Provision Master and according to company policies and USPH standards;
  • To receive, issue and to spot check all Hotel related items in store;
  • To conduct a full bonded inventory every month as per Policy;
    • To deal with any maintenance issues which may arise in the Provision area and to report and follow up on the work orders in a timely manner;
  • Other responsibilities, as assigned, but not limited to the above.
  • Minimum of one (1) years’ experience in a hotel or one (1) years’ experience onboard a cruise ship in a similar position;
  • Food and Beverage product knowledge is required;
  • Must be fluent in spoken English;
  • Must have excellent organizational skills and show attention to detail;
  • Must possess excellent leadership skills and the ability to interact with all levels of personnel;
  • Must be able to communicate and implement corrective action steps in an effective, yet diplomatic fashion;
  • Must be able to remain calm under pressure;
  • Needs to have an outgoing personality and has to possess a positive attitude, maintaining a friendly and approachable demeanour at all times.

Financial Responsibilities

  • To ensure we receive items according to specification;
  • To monitor and control all Hotel Stores inventories;
  • To ensure that Company property is maintained properly and treated with respect at all times.

Safety Responsibilities

  • To ensure that the proper use of Personal Protective Equipment in the Provision work areas is implemented at all times;
  • To ensure that hazardous materials are properly received, stored, handled and distributed;
  • To ensure that Safe Lifting Techniques are practiced at all times in the Provision Department;
  • To be familiar with Ship´s Emergency plans;
  • To be familiar with Safe Working Practices.

Emergency Duties

  • To follow instructions on Safety Card.
  • To participate in Guest/Crew Lifeboat Drills as per instructions.
  • Other safety responsibilities, as assigned, but not limited to the above.

Team Communication and Meetings

  • To attend meetings with the Provision Master on a regular basis.
